A traffic collision occurred today at the intersection of Frates Road and Adobe Road in Petaluma, CA, involving two vehicles: a heavy-duty semi truck and another vehicle that struck the cab of the semi. The incident took place around 2:51 AM, resulting in both lanes being blocked and causing significant traffic delays.
Emergency response teams quickly arrived at the scene to manage the situation and control traffic flow. A tow truck was requested to remove the semi truck, which was reported as empty. The blockage of both lanes led to congestion in the area, impacting early morning commuters.
